This drawing shows a woman in a simple outfit: a light pink top with short sleeves and a matching skirt. The top has a small collar and buttons down the front, while the skirt hits just above her knees. To the right, there’s a flat sketch of the same outfit, showing the front view with a belt tied around the waist. The name "Sorbet" is written in the corner, possibly the outfit’s name. Marie-Louise Carven (31 August 1909 – 8 June 2015), born Carmen de Tommaso, was a French fashion designer who founded the house of Carven in 1945.
